Dead Tree Removal in Bucks County, PA

Dead tree removal services involve the safe and efficient removal of trees that are dead, decaying, or posing a risk to the property. These projects typically include the complete removal of the tree, including stump grinding if requested, to prevent potential hazards such as falling branches or the tree toppling unexpectedly. Property owners often seek this service when a tree shows signs of disease, infestation, or structural instability, or when it obstructs views, structures, or utility lines.

Before requesting dead tree removal, property owners should consider the location of the tree, its size, and any potential obstacles around it. Understanding the scope of the project helps determine the appropriate equipment and methods needed for safe removal. It’s also useful to know if additional services, such as stump grinding or debris cleanup, are desired as part of the process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the removal process proceeds smoothly and safely.

Common Dead Tree Removal Jobs

Dead tree removal involves safely cutting down and removing hazardous or unwanted trees from residential properties.

Storm-damaged tree removal addresses trees that have been compromised by severe weather, preventing further damage.

Uprooting and stump removal clears the entire tree and its stump to prevent regrowth and improve yard safety.

Emergency dead tree removal provides quick response for trees posing immediate risks to structures or people.

Overgrown or leaning tree removal manages trees that threaten property lines, power lines, or other structures.

Selective tree removal targets specific dead or problematic trees to maintain landscape health and safety.

Dead Tree Removal Questions

What types of trees are suitable for removal? Trees that are dead, diseased, or pose safety risks are common reasons for removal to protect property and safety.

How does dead tree removal impact the landscape? Removing a dead tree can improve the appearance of a property and prevent potential damage to surrounding plants or structures.

Is stump grinding part of the dead tree removal process? Stump grinding is often included to eliminate the remaining tree base and prevent regrowth or trip hazards.

What should property owners consider before removing a dead tree? It's important to assess the tree's location, potential impact on nearby structures, and the overall health of surrounding trees.
